在当今的网络环境中,数据的安全性和隐私性越来越受到重视。虚拟专用网络(VPN)是一种实现安全网络访问的有效工具。本文将详细介绍如何在阿里云上搭建VPN,以确保您的网络流量安全和隐私。
什么是VPN?
VPN是虚拟专用网络的缩写,通过创建一个安全的连接来保护用户的在线活动。它能够对用户的数据进行加密,并在用户与网络之间创建一个安全的通道。使用VPN可以实现:
- 保护隐私:隐藏用户的真实IP地址。
- 加密数据:防止敏感数据被窃取。
- 绕过地理限制:访问受限制的内容。
为什么选择阿里云搭建VPN?
阿里云是全球知名的云服务提供商,拥有强大的基础设施和可靠的服务。选择阿里云搭建VPN具有以下优势:
- 高可用性:阿里云提供了稳定的网络环境,确保VPN的正常运行。
- 灵活性:可以根据需要随时扩展资源。
- 安全性:阿里云提供多重安全措施,保障数据安全。
阿里云VPN搭建前的准备工作
在搭建VPN之前,用户需要做好以下准备工作:
- 注册并登录阿里云账号。
- 购买一台云服务器(ECS实例),选择合适的操作系统(推荐选择Linux)。
- 准备一台可以访问云服务器的本地设备。
阿里云VPN搭建步骤
步骤一:创建云服务器
- 登录阿里云控制台,选择“产品与服务”中的“Elastic Compute Service”。
- 点击“创建实例”,根据需求选择配置,例如:
- 操作系统:选择适合的Linux发行版(如Ubuntu、CentOS)。
- 实例规格:根据流量需求选择合适的规格。
- 网络类型:选择公共网络或VPC(虚拟私有云)。
- 完成配置后,确认订单并支付。
步骤二:配置安全组
- 在阿里云控制台中找到您创建的ECS实例,点击“安全组”设置。
- 添加入方向规则,允许VPN协议的端口(如:UDP 1194)。
- 配置SSH端口(通常为22)以便远程连接。
步骤三:连接到云服务器
- 使用SSH客户端(如PuTTY或Xshell)连接到云服务器。
- 输入服务器的公网IP地址和SSH端口,进行连接。
步骤四:安装VPN软件
选择适合的VPN软件进行安装,常见的有OpenVPN和WireGuard。
安装OpenVPN
-
更新软件包: bash sudo apt-get update
-
安装OpenVPN: bash sudo apt-get install openvpn
-
生成服务端配置文件并配置相应参数。
安装WireGuard
-
更新软件包: bash sudo apt-get update
-
安装WireGuard: bash sudo apt-get install wireguard
-
配置WireGuard并生成密钥。
步骤五:配置VPN连接
- 配置VPN的客户端,填写服务器IP地址、端口和加密方式。
- 将生成的配置文件上传至本地设备。
- 使用客户端软件(如OpenVPN GUI、WireGuard App)进行连接。
如何测试VPN连接?
- 连接VPN后,访问IP地址查询网站(如ipinfo.io)以确认IP地址已更改。
- 测试VPN速度,确保满足使用需求。
常见问题解答(FAQ)
1. 如何选择合适的阿里云ECS实例?
选择ECS实例时,应根据您的流量需求和预期用户数量来选择合适的实例规格。通常,选择较高规格的实例可以提供更好的性能。
2. VPN是否会影响网速?
使用VPN可能会影响网速,因为数据需要经过加密和解密过程。选择合适的VPN协议和服务器可以减少这种影响。
3. 如何确保VPN的安全性?
- 使用强密码和密钥进行身份验证。
- 定期更新VPN软件以修补安全漏洞。
- 配置防火墙,限制不必要的访问。
4. 如何处理VPN连接不稳定的问题?
- 检查网络状态,确保本地网络稳定。
- 尝试更换VPN服务器或协议。
- 调整MTU设置,可能有助于提高连接稳定性。
5. 是否可以同时连接多个设备?
根据VPN的配置和许可,可以在多个设备上连接。请注意,过多的连接可能会影响服务器性能。
结论
在阿里云上搭建VPN是确保网络安全和隐私的有效方法。通过本文的指导,用户可以快速而简单地完成VPN的搭建。在搭建完成后,建议定期检查和维护,以确保持续的安全性和性能。如果有任何疑问,欢迎参考常见问题部分或咨询专业技术支持。
希望您能够顺利搭建并使用阿里云VPN,实现安全、私密的网络体验!